帮我做VB试卷

一、填空

1.Visual Basic语言以结构化Basic语言为基础,以(事件)驱动为运行机制。

2.如果要隐藏Form1,可以调用它的方法(Hide)来实现。具体调用格式为:(Form1。隐藏)。

3.数据控件本身没有显示数据的能力。要显示工作表的数据,需要借助treeview控件。

4.Visual Basic对象主要分为(内部控件)和(ActiveX控件)。

5.在Visual Basic中,如果希望对象获得焦点,可以通过(Setfocus)方法来实现。

6.显示快捷菜单的方法是(PopupMenu)。

7.调试应用程序时,它处于中断模式。

8.如果你想在8中生成一个消息框。Visual Basic,可以用(msgbox)函数来实现。

二、单项选择

1.要卸载表单,要实现的语句是_ _ _ _ _ d . unload

2.如果希望使用命令按钮失败,可以将_B.enabled __属性设置为Flase。

3.设置或返回文本框中的文本,可以通过文本框对象的_B.text __属性实现。

4.设置timer控件的定时时间,可以通过A.interval ___的属性设置。

5.包含Activex控件的文件的扩展名是_C..ocx __。

6.下列哪个关键字定义了可以被其他模块访问的变量_ C.public __

7.图像框或图片框中显示的图形文件由其_B.picture __属性值决定。

8.在创建工具栏之前,您应该在[部件]对话框中选中_ _ c . Microsoft Windows common control 6.0 _复选框,以便在工具箱中添加相应的控件按钮。

9.九分钟。Visual Basic,可以用_C.circle __方法画圆。

10.由以下语句定义的数组中元素的个数是_ D.9__

Dmi M (-5到3)为整数

第三,多项选择

1.当用户在窗体上单击鼠标时,触发的事件是a.clickb.mousedown c.mouseup。

2.在运行时,如果要以程序代码的形式调整窗体的大小,可以在下面的属性或事件中更改代码来实现_B.width _C.height _。

3.当窗体启动时,将发生事件A. Load B .获得焦点C. Paint D. Initialize。

4.下列控件没有text属性:B. Label _ C. Picture box _ _

5.下列变量名是正确的:A.count C.banna2 ___

四、是非题

1.所有对象都有标题属性和名称属性。(错误)

2.当在VB应用程序之外删除项目中的文件时,项目文件将无法更新。(右)

3.一个应用程序只能有一个mdi窗体。(错误)

4.在设计节中,对话框控件的大小不能更改,用户也不能指定对话框在屏幕上的显示位置。(右)

5.数据库中的键必须是唯一的。(右)

动词 (verb的缩写)简答题:

从一本书里找,略读一下

六、编程问题:

1.找出1到100之间所有能被3整除的数。

将I标注为整数

对于i=1至100

如果i mod 3=0,则打印I;

接下来我

打印

2.随机生成10个50以内的整数,按升序排序。

dim i为整数,A(9)为整数,T为整数

对于i=0到9

使不规则化

a(i)=int(rnd*50)

接下来我

对于i=0到8

对于j=i+1到9

如果a(i)>a(j)那么

T=a(i):a(i)=a(j):a(j)=T

如果…就会结束

下一个j

接下来我

对于i=0到9

打印a(一);

接下来我

注意:可能会有一些问题与答案不符。你最后应该仔细阅读这本书并确定,不要只是抄袭。